Joseph Trahan of Picayune, Mississippi passed away Monday, March 16, 2020 at the age of 79.
Joseph was born March 25, 1940 in Louisiana and was a resident of Picayune, Mississippi since 1982. He was a Jockey for over twenty years, winning races from the West coast to the East coast. He retired from Chevron after several years as a seismic worker. He loved old cars, cruising the coast and tinkering on his corvette. Joseph enjoyed siting on the porch bird watching, fishing, gardening and loved his dog Buster. He will be deeply missed by many.
